Purpose:
The Director, Merchandising is responsible for leading a defined merchandising portfolio, driving category performance, vendor relationships, and commercial execution to deliver sales growth, margin performance, and retailer success. This role is accountable for portfolio-level P&L performance, including revenue, gross margin, cost of goods, and vendor funding utilization across an assigned group of categories. The Director translates merchandising strategies into effective pricing, assortment, and promotional execution to achieve targeted business outcomes. The Director operates within a moderate to high level of complexity, managing a focused set of categories and suppliers. This role emphasizes execution excellence, consistent performance, executive communication skills and effective team leadership within a defined scope of responsibility.
